Calvert lost against Burkeville back in October of 2024, and unfortunately they wound up with the same result on Friday. The Trojans were dealt a 57-12 loss at the hands of the Mustangs.
Burkeville found their leader in freshman JaDerrick Ballard, who rushed for 111 yards and three scores on only six carries, and also threw for 45 yards and one touchdown. Ballard's longest rush was for an impressive 50 yards, which helps to explain his lofty yards per carry total. Another player making a difference was Chris Spearman, who rushed for 84 yards and one TD on only seven carries.
Calvert's defeat dropped their record down to 0-2. As for Burkeville, they pushed their record up to 2-0 with the victory, which was their sixth straight on the road dating back to last season.
Both teams will have to hit the road in their upcoming games. Calvert will challenge San Marcos Academy at 7:00 p.m. on Friday. As for Burkeville, they will face off against Baytown Christian at 6:00 p.m. on Friday.
